KYIV: President Volodymyr Zelenskyy said on Tuesday (Mar 4) he wanted to "make things right" with Donald Trump and to work under the US president's "strong leadership" to secure a lasting peace in Ukraine. In his first public comments since Trump halted US military aid to Ukraine , Zelenskyy said his public bust-up with Trump last week was "regrettable" and pledged to sign a key minerals deal with Washington.
